Preparation of the site cannot be ignored. Clear the realm around the proposed fence line of any particles, crops, or obstacles which will hinder installation. Use stakes and string to stipulate where the fence will be positioned. This not only helps visualize the layout but additionally ensures you stay throughout the required pool fence boundaries as per native codes.


Digging post holes is amongst the more labor-intensive parts of the install, but it's basic for a steady fence. Generally, every submit ought to be positioned at common intervals as determined by the fence materials. Ensure that all submit holes are dug to the appropriate depth, sometimes requiring at least one-third of the publish to be under floor for stability.

Before inserting your posts, put together the holes with gravel for drainage. This can help forestall rot or damage, particularly for wood posts. Afterward, insert the posts into the holes, ensuring they are plumb and degree. Filling the remaining gap with concrete will lock the posts in place. Don’t neglect to permit the concrete to set based on package deal instructions before attaching the fencing panels.


With the posts secured, it’s time to install the fencing panels. Begin at one finish of the fence and work your method around, attaching panels to the posts. Use brackets and screws to make sure each panel is secure and properly aligned. Continuously check for levelness as you go, making changes as necessary.


Safety options should be accounted for throughout set up. Gates are a important part of pool fencing. Choose a self-closing and self-latching gate to further improve security. Ensure the latch is positioned out of attain of babies, and frequently check the gate to make sure it features correctly.

  • Assess local laws and codes to ensure compliance earlier than starting your DIY pool fencing project.

  • Choose supplies that are sturdy and weather-resistant, similar to aluminum, vinyl, or composite, to make sure long-lasting safety.

  • Measure your pool area precisely to discover out the quantity of fencing wanted, avoiding materials wastage and making certain a comfortable match.

  • Plan for gates which are self-closing and self-latching to reinforce safety and reduce the chance of accidental entry.

  • Consider incorporating decorative elements into the fence design, allowing it to complement your yard's aesthetic while offering security.

  • Ensure that the fence peak meets safety standards, typically around four ft or larger, to deter kids from climbing.

  • Use a stage throughout the set up course of to maintain consistency and avoid uneven sections that would compromise security.

  • Install the posts securely with concrete to prevent them from shifting over time, particularly in high-traffic areas.

  • Regularly inspect and keep your pool fence to determine any put on and tear, making certain it stays protected and functional.

How do I decide the proper height for my pool fence?


The recommended height for pool fences is usually 4 feet or larger. Check native codes for specific necessities in your area, as regulations can vary.

How much does DIY pool fencing set up typically cost?


Costs can differ extensively based mostly on supplies and the scale of your pool space. On average, DIY installations can range from $1,500 to $3,500, excluding tools if you don’t already personal them.
